Qodex.ai
Qodex.ai
Introduction
API Documentation #reference
User
Get authenticated user
Collections
Create a collectionGet a collectionDelete a collectionUpdate a collectionGet all collections
Data Visualization
Visualize any XML dataVisualize MapVisualize any CSV data
Helpshift API
Agents
Get Agents
Apps
Get AppsGet Single App
Queues
Get Queues
User Profiles
Retrieve User Profile
Users (Deprecated)
Get Users (Deprecated)Edit User (Deprecated)
Sections
Get All Sections for an AppCreate SectionGet Single SectionEdit Section
FAQs
Create FAQGet Single FAQEdit FAQGet Suggested FAQsGet Multiple FAQs
Issues
Get IssuesCreate IssueGet Single IssueAdd Message to IssueAdd Private Note to IssueEdit IssueBulk Edit Issues
Chat
Register User's ProfileCreate IssueGet User IssuesGet Messages for IssueAdd Message to Issue as AgentAdd Message to Issue as UserMark Agent Messages as ReadEdit Issue Status as AgentAdd CSAT Data to IssueMark FAQ as HelpfulMark FAQ as Unhelpful
Data Portability
Create Data Portability RequestData Portability Request Status
Redactions
Create Redaction RequestRedaction Request Status
Ping
RESTful API Basics #blueprint
Get dataPost dataUpdate dataDelete data
Introduction
API Documentation #reference
User
Get authenticated user
Collections
Create a collectionGet a collectionDelete a collectionUpdate a collectionGet all collections
Data Visualization
Visualize any XML dataVisualize MapVisualize any CSV data
Helpshift API
Agents
Get Agents
Apps
Get AppsGet Single App
Queues
Get Queues
User Profiles
Retrieve User Profile
Users (Deprecated)
Get Users (Deprecated)Edit User (Deprecated)
Sections
Get All Sections for an AppCreate SectionGet Single SectionEdit Section
FAQs
Create FAQGet Single FAQEdit FAQGet Suggested FAQsGet Multiple FAQs
Issues
Get IssuesCreate IssueGet Single IssueAdd Message to IssueAdd Private Note to IssueEdit IssueBulk Edit Issues
Chat
Register User's ProfileCreate IssueGet User IssuesGet Messages for IssueAdd Message to Issue as AgentAdd Message to Issue as UserMark Agent Messages as ReadEdit Issue Status as AgentAdd CSAT Data to IssueMark FAQ as HelpfulMark FAQ as Unhelpful
Data Portability
Create Data Portability RequestData Portability Request Status
Redactions
Create Redaction RequestRedaction Request Status
Ping
RESTful API Basics #blueprint
Get dataPost dataUpdate dataDelete data
HomeHelpshift APIChat

Chat

Number of APIs: 11

  1. Register User's Profile POST https://api.helpshift.com/v1/{{domain}}/chat/profiles

  2. Create Issue POST https://api.helpshift.com/v1/{{domain}}/chat/issues

  3. Get User Issues GET https://api.helpshift.com/v1/{{domain}}/chat/my-issues?platform-id={{platform_android}}

  4. Get Messages for Issue GET https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/messages?identifier={{user.identifier}}

  5. Add Message to Issue as Agent POST https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/messages/agent

  6. Add Message to Issue as User POST https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/messages/user

  7. Mark Agent Messages as Read PUT https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/messages-seen

  8. Edit Issue Status as Agent PUT https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/status

  9. Add CSAT Data to Issue POST https://api.helpshift.com/v1/{{domain}}/chat/issues/{{issue_id}}/csat

  10. Mark FAQ as Unhelpful PUT https://api.helpshift.com/v1/{{domain}}/chat/faqs/{{faq_id}}/unhelpful

Previous
Bulk Edit Issues
Next
Register User's Profile